Medical residency application tutoring helps you navigate the entire process: strengthening your CV and personal statement, preparing for the USMLE/COMLEX exams, practicing interview skills, and developing a strategic program selection list. Tutors work with you on clinical experience documentation, research presentation, and crafting compelling narratives that programs want to see.
A strong personal statement is often what gets you an interview. Expert tutors help you identify your unique story, organize your experiences into a compelling narrative, and refine your writing through multiple iterations. They provide feedback on tone, structure, and how well you articulate your specialty choice and career goals—critical elements that program directors evaluate.
Interview prep covers mock interviews tailored to your target specialties, practice with common behavioral questions, strategies for discussing challenging experiences, and techniques for asking thoughtful questions back to programs. Tutors help you develop authentic responses that showcase your clinical judgment, communication skills, and fit with program culture—areas where personalized coaching makes a measurable difference.
Yes. Many residency applicants work with tutors to strengthen their board exam performance, which directly impacts competitiveness. Tutors can help you develop study strategies, identify knowledge gaps, review high-yield topics, and practice test-taking techniques. A strong board score combined with clinical experiences significantly improves your chances of matching at competitive programs.
Tutors guide you on highlighting clinical rotations, research projects, publications, and leadership roles in ways that resonate with program directors. They help you prioritize experiences that strengthen your narrative, strategically present your background, and ensure your CV tells a cohesive story about why you're pursuing your chosen specialty. This strategic presentation can significantly impact interview invitations.
Absolutely. Expert tutors help you research programs, understand program culture and competitiveness, and develop a balanced list that aligns with your goals and credentials. They provide guidance on geographic preferences, specialty-specific considerations, and how to position yourself for programs where you're a strong candidate—helping you make informed decisions during this critical phase.
Group workshops provide general guidance, but personalized tutoring addresses your specific situation: your unique clinical experiences, specialty interests, and application strengths. A tutor works with your actual personal statement, practices interviews specific to your target programs, and provides targeted feedback that group settings can't offer. This individualized approach leads to stronger applications and better interview performance.
Ideally, start during your clinical years (MS3/MS4 or DO equivalent) or as soon as you're preparing applications. Early engagement helps you maximize clinical experiences, plan research strategically, and begin refining your personal statement well before the application cycle. If you're already in the cycle, tutoring can still significantly strengthen your interview preparation and overall competitiveness.
